Icon5 Hard to open driver's door?

I've had this problem for awhile, but never though much of it. The driver's side door is really hard to open, but everything else seems to be okay (feels normal after the first ~15 degrees of swing).

When you grab the handle and start to pull, the door feels like there's a vacuum inside the cab and you have to break it. Kind of like the truck is rolled over on the passenger side and you have a 10lb weight on it. Does that make sense? Kind of hard to describe, but the initial pull is really hard. From then on everything seems normal.

Any suggestions?
